Concrete footer pouring services involve the installation of a solid concrete base beneath a structure to provide stability and support. This process typically starts with preparing the site, which includes excavating the area and setting forms to shape the footer. Once the forms are in place, fresh concrete is poured into the designated area and leveled to ensure a strong, level foundation. Proper curing is essential to achieve maximum strength, making this service a crucial step in constructing or reinforcing foundations for various types of properties.
These services help solve common foundation problems such as settling, shifting, or uneven support that can lead to structural issues over time. A well-poured concrete footer distributes the weight of the building evenly, preventing cracks, uneven floors, or even more serious structural damage. The overview below groups typical Concrete Footer Pouring proj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Paso Robles,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or concrete footer pouring projects range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s, such as fixing or replacing small footers, fall within this middle range.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.
Standard Residential Footers - for most standard home foundation footers,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. This range covers common projects like supporting porches or small extensions, which are quite frequent.
Large or Complex Projects - larger projects, including extensive foundation work for additions or multi-unit buildings, can cost $4,000 to $8,000 or more. These jobs are less common but are handled regularly by experienced local pros.
Full Replacement or Custom Jobs - complete foundation footer replacements or highly customized pouring projects can exceed $10,000, with some reaching $15,000 or beyond. Such projects are less typical but are managed by specialized contractors when need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in pouring a concrete footer? Local contractors typically prepare the site, set formwork, and pour the concrete to create a stable foundation for structures like buildings or walls.
How do professionals ensure the footer is level and properly aligned? Experienced service providers use tools like levels and string lines during pouring to maintain accuracy and ensure the footer is even and correctly positioned.
What types of concrete are used for footer pouring? Local concrete specialists often use standard ready-mix concrete suitable for foundations, sometimes incorporating reinforcement materials like rebar for added strength.
Are there specific considerations for footer pouring in Paso Robles, CA? Contractors account for local soil conditions and climate factors to ensure the footer is durable and properly suited to the area’s environment.
What steps are involved after pouring the concrete footer? The process typically includes curing the concrete, removing formwork, and preparing the area for subsequent construction phases.
